Replacing the Drive Belts

If the auger/impeller drive belt or the traction drive belt
becomes worn, oil-soaked, or otherwise damaged, have an
Authorized Service Dealer replace the belt.

Replacing the Headlight Bulb

Use a GE 899 37W halogen light bulb. Do not touch the
bulb with your hands or allow dirt or moisture to come into
contact with the bulb.
